Coding Languages: The Building Blocks of Software
Programming languages are the essential building blocks used to construct software applications. They provide a structured way for programmers to express their ideas into executable code that computers can process. Just as vocabularies allow humans to communicate, programming languages enable us to instruct computers to perform specific operations.
From the basic applications to the most sophisticated systems, every piece of software relies on a structure built with programming languages. Selecting the right language relies the particular needs of the project, taking into account factors such as performance, scalability, and developer expertise.
